    Alfred Swaine Taylor (11 December 1806 in Northfleet, Kent – 27 May 1880 in London) was an English toxicologist and medical writer, who has been called the "father of British forensic medicine". [ 1 ] [ 2 ] He was also an early experimenter in photography.

    Taylor returned to Texas and spent over 18 years as the Texas Department of Public Safety's first full-time forensic artist. Taylor was a forensic art instructor for over twenty years at the FBI Academy in Quantico, Virginia (through the fall of 2006) and other law enforcement academies, universities, art and medical schools internationally.

    Forensic science, often confused with criminalistics, [1] [2] is the application of science principles and methods to support legal decision-making in matters of criminal and civil law. During criminal investigation in particular, it is governed by the legal standards of admissible evidence and criminal procedure .

    Forensic Files, originally known as Medical Detectives, is an American documentary television program that reveals how forensic science is used to solve violent crimes, mysterious accidents, and outbreaks of illness. The show was originally broadcast on TLC.

    The New Detectives: Case Studies in Forensic Science (or simply The New Detectives, formally "Forensic Detectives") [7] is a documentary true crime television show that aired two to three different cases in forensic science per episode from 1996 to 2004.
